Subversion: Not much better than CVS

    by drbrain

I don't see what I get out of SVN that CVS is missing. Changesets? big deal!

No built-in branch tracking ala p4's integrate. (Hidden away in the svnmerge add-on.)

Uses less-featureful diff (no -p, -b, -c, -i), and less-reliable diff3 (has given me bad merges).

Can't set default diff arguments ala CVS in a config file without writing a shell script.

Feels slower than CVS.

Can't get all the info for a ... [More] changeset with one command. (files changed, log, diff)

Still too fragile, I've experienced both working copy corruption and repo corruption, even in recent versions.
